Creating a New Object Definition


Use the following procedure to create a new object definition.

To create a new object definition

  1. Lock the project that will contain the object you intend to add.

    For information about locking projects, see Locking Projects Directly.

  2. Select the relevant object type in the Object Explorer.

    The Object List Editor opens, listing all object definitions of this object type.

  3. Click in the Object List Editor window to make it active.
  4. Choose Edit > New Record, or right-click and select New Record.

    A new record appears. The following figure shows a new business component record.

    Click for full size image
  5. Enter property values in the new row in the Object List Editor.

    At a minimum, these consist of the object definition's Name property and Project property. Other properties may also be required, depending on the type of object definition you are creating. All required properties must be filled in order for the new object definition to be saved.

    NOTE:  Object names should not contain punctuation characters.

  6. To commit your changes, click anywhere outside the new row or move outside of the row with the UP or DOWN arrow keys.

    NOTE:  New Object Wizards can also be used to create new object definitions.
